thinking of all the golds and maroons and warm colours, i remembered an eye make up i really admired in my teen years. it was a look from Yves Rocher's summer collection of 2001 i think - the girl in the catalogue has worn such an intense, fascinating, rich eye make up of a golden copper and pinky burgundy on the outer parts. i drooled over it big time and my boyfriend (back then, now husband) bought me the two eyeshadows of that look (and the matching lipgloss or so, but it wasn't that impressive so i don't remember how i lost it :P). they were two loose eyeshadows from the Couleurs Nature line in the shades Pépite D'Or and Raisin Noir that started my love for such products.

Yves Rocher Raisin Noir and Pépite D'Or

i tried it very hard but i couldn't make it work on me - those shades are much too warm to look good on me. so i tried and failed the look again once in a while and at some point of time i gave up realising that it was a pretty look but only on other skin types. of course i could never throw them away -  they still were pretty to look at and at least a gift from him.
now that i have a much bigger variety of make up products and also a bit more knowledge about make up and about what suits me, i wanted to try this particular look with the eyeshadows that were made for it again to revive the old times ;) i don't believe that they have gone bad.
so this is my latest attempt on it - unfortunately i didn't keep the original picture (which i did, but threw it away after a few years). still, these colours are too warm for me, so i warmed up the rest of my face with gold highlighter, gold shimmering blush and a lot of bronzer to match it a bit more. also i created more depth and contour to my eyes to set them apart from the colours themselves by wearing more mascara and using darker shades along the lashline so the colours don't give me the sore-eyed appearance.
